Now, lets look at the map in Mal's link.
You will see the pondage and series of tracks. If we look at the left end of the pondage, which is the west, uptream end, you will notice the track there is shown to have a semi circular dead end.
That's the camp site.

Let me know if clearer directions are needed.

The mess of tracks is the result of a workers villiage that was there during the construction of the Snowy Hydro scheme.
